Display the word mapDisplay the reaction diagram Show all sequences 2.1.1.217monomer BsTrmK is active as a monomer, the higher oligomeric states of BsTrmK are formed via disulphide bonds involving the two cysteines in BsTrmK sequence at positions 35 and 152. Such bonds can be broken by addition of a reducing-agent, and addition of DTT to the MTase reaction buffer results in a dramatic increase of the enzymatic activity -, 757861
